[{"type":"text","content":"Wholefood Farmacy sales for 1st Quarter 2008 were $957,912 which is up 3.3% over 1st Quarter 2007. During the 1st Quarter the company released a new all natural skin cream called Coconut Dream as well as an all natural lip balm called Natural Lips. \n\n \n\nDuring 2008 the company released two new marketing programs for its distributors - 90 Days To Wellness and 15 Days To Wellness For Parents. These two new programs allow distributors to offer free, email based wellness education programs which refer the reader back to The Wholefood Farmacy website.\n\n \n\nWholefood Farmacy CEO Steven L. Tilton commented: \"I was excited to see an increase of 1st Quarter sales over last year despite the slowing economy and increasing energy costs. In addition to watching expenses carefully, I am very excited about a new enhancement to our distributor compensation plan that is designed to encourage growth and make us more viable as a network marketing company. The new enhancement is called Double Down and it offers distributors who have reached mid-level success a way to earn increased commissions. When a distributor qualifies for the Double Down program they are given a second business center under their existing business center. As they begin to build under their new second business center they can earn 12% commissions as opposed to 6%.
